Iran discloses volume of wheat purchased from farmers

As much as 3.17 million tons of wheat were purchased from farmers in Iran from April 4 to June 15, Trend reports citing the Government Trading Corporation of Iran.

According to report, the value of purchased wheat was more than 80 trillion rials (about $1.9 billion).

“The process of purchasing wheat from farmers in the Bushehr Province (southern Iran) has been completed,” report said.

“At present, wheat is being purchased from farmers in 20 provinces of Iran,” report added.

According to the report, about 1.2 million tons of wheat were purchased in Khuzestan Province, 603,000 tons in Golestan Province and 430,000 tons in Fars Province.

In addition to the wheat, so far, 213,000 tons of rapeseed worth 9.51 trillion rials (about $226 million) have been purchased from farmers in Iran.

The price of ordinary wheat to be purchased from farmers in the current planting year is set between 25,000 rials (about 59 cents) and 26,000 rials (about 61 cents) per kilogram of durum wheat in the current Iranian year. The price of rapeseed is set 46,600 rials (about $1.1) per kilogram. A number of products, including wheat, tea, rice and other products, are purchased from farmers by the state company under a guarantee in Iran.
